The GameCube's optical discs only held about 1.5GB of data. Due to the high-quality pre-rendered cutscenes and massive amount of content, Capcom had to span the game across two discs.

To understand the "Disc 2" file, you have to look back at the hardware limitations of the PlayStation 2 era. Resident Evil 4 was originally released on the Nintendo GameCube, which utilized proprietary mini-DVDs.
